Bo Zhang is affiliated with Tsinghua University in China. Their research primarily focuses on Engineering, with significant contributions in Electrical and Electronic Engineering, Control and Systems Engineering, and related subfields. The scope of their work also extends to Computer Vision and Pattern Recognition, Automotive Engineering, and Mechanical Engineering.

The scientist has authored numerous papers on topics such as Advanced DC-DC Converters, Multilevel Inverters and Converters, Wireless Power Transfer Systems, Microgrid Control and Optimization, Energy Harvesting in Wireless Networks, Silicon Carbide Semiconductor Technologies, and Advanced Battery Technologies Research.

Bo Zhang's frequent co-authors include Dongyuan Qiu, Yanfeng Chen, Fan Xie, Wenxun Xiao, and Xujian Shu.
